TST38A01NGRL0009_C12
Query TST38A01NGRL0009_C12
BlastX Hits sp|O84698|Y962_CHLTR Putative phosphate permease CT_962 OS=Chlamydia trachomatis
Align Length 149
Bit score 160.0
E-value 4.0e-39
Report
UniProt ID O84698